Russian[edit]

Etymology[edit]

Inherited from Proto-Slavic *posъlьstvo. By surface analysis, посо́л (posól, ambassador) +‎ -ство (-stvo).

Pronunciation[edit]

  • IPA(key): [pɐˈsolʲstvə]
  • (file)

Noun[edit]

посо́льство (posólʹstvon inan (genitive посо́льства, nominative plural посо́льства, genitive plural посо́льств)

  1. embassy

Ukrainian[edit]

Etymology[edit]

Borrowed from Russian посо́льство (posólʹstvo). Displaced післанство (pislanstvo), післанництво (pislannyctvo).

Pronunciation[edit]

Noun[edit]

посо́льство (posólʹstvon inan (genitive посо́льства, nominative plural посо́льства, genitive plural посо́льств)

  1. embassy
